How to Change your Theme

Changing your Today Screen Theme is easy. Every Windows Mobile powered Pocket PC comes with at least two themes, right out of the box. And you can find many more available for download from Microsoft and our partners. To change your theme, follow these steps:

* Tap Start.

* Tap Settings.

* Tap the Today icon.

* The drop-down box in the middle of the screen displays all of the themes currently loaded on your Pocket PC. Until you add more, you will see at least two, Default and Fire(these are different for WM 5).

* Tap Fire(different for WM 5).

* Tap OK.

* Finally tap Start and then Today to navigate back to your Today screen.

* You will now see the new colors and background image.

Hint: To show more of your background image, you may want to remove some of the information you don't use on your Today screen.

* Tap Start.

* Tap Settings.

* Tap the Today icon.

* Tap on the Items tab at the bottom of the screen.(might be different for WM 5)

* Select or deselect any items that you would or would not like to display.

* Tap OK.

* Finally tap Start, and then Today to navigate back to your Today screen.

* Your changes will now be reflected on the Today screen. Looks good, doesn't it?

    • Display Driver Uninstaller (DDU) 18.1.5.5 by Razvan Serea Display Driver Uninstaller (DDU) is a utility for completely removing AMD/NVIDIA/INTEL graphics drivers and related packages from your system, attempting to eliminate all leftovers (including registry entries, folders and files, driver store). Though AMD/NVIDIA/INTEL drivers can usually be removed via the Windows Control Panel, this uninstaller tool was created for situations where standard uninstall fails, or when you need to fully remove NVIDIA or ATI graphics card drivers. After using this driver cleaner, your system will behave as though it’s the first time you’re installing a new driver—similar to a fresh Windows installation. As with all such tools, we recommend creating a restore point beforehand, allowing you to undo changes if issues arise. If you're having trouble installing an older or newer driver, try it—there are reports that it resolves such problems. Recommended usage: The tool can be used in Normal mode but for absolute stability when using DDU, Safemode is always the best. Make a backup or a system restore (but it should normally be pretty safe). It is best to exclude the DDU folder completely from any security software to avoid issues. You do NOT need to uninstall the driver prior using DDU. Requirements: .NET Framework 4.8 Compatible with Windows 7, 8, 8.1, 10, and 11 (32-bit or 64-bit) Note: Using on Insider Preview builds is at your own risk.     • WACUP 1.99.51.24568 Preview by Razvan Serea WACUP (WinAmp Community Update Project) is a modern, enhanced version of the classic Winamp music player, designed for better stability, performance, and compatibility. Built for Windows, WACUP retains the familiar Winamp interface while adding 64-bit support, bug fixes, and new features like improved audio format support, customizable skins, and optimized playlist management. Unlike bloated alternatives, WACUP focuses on lightweight performance and regular updates, making it the best choice for fans of the classic Winamp experience. Basically, if you miss the good old days of Winamp and want a modern upgrade that doesn’t mess things up, WACUP is for you! WACUP key features: Classic Winamp Feel – Keeps the familiar interface and functionality. Bug Fixes & Stability – Fixes old Winamp issues and improves performance. 64-Bit Support – Works better on modern systems. More Formats & Plugins – Supports additional audio formats and third-party plugins. Customizable UI – Skins and tweaks for a personalized look. Better Library Management – Improved playlists, media organization, and search. No Bloat – Focuses on performance without unnecessary extras. Regular Updates – Community-driven development with new features and fixes.
